///////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
std::string UnitTest::red (const std::string& input)
{
if (isatty (fileno (stdout)))
return std::string ("\033[31m" + input + "\033[0m");
return input;
}
///////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
std::string UnitTest::green (const std::string& input)
{
if (isatty (fileno (stdout)))
return std::string ("\033[32m" + input + "\033[0m");
return input;
}
///////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
std::string UnitTest::yellow (const std::string& input)
{
if (isatty (fileno (stdout)))
return std::string ("\033[33m" + input + "\033[0m");
return input;
}
